What is Google Alerts?
Google Alerts is a versatile cloud-based notification platform that empowers users to stay informed on the latest relevant content across the web. By setting customizable alerts on specific keywords, phrases, or topics, individuals and businesses can receive timely updates on web pages, news articles, research papers, and blog posts matching their areas of interest or monitoring needs
Highlights
- Customizable alert creation: Users can configure alerts using keywords, phrases, or topics, with options to refine by site, language, location, frequency, and number of results
- Flexible notification delivery: Alerts can be received via email or RSS, with scheduling options for daily, weekly, or monthly updates
- Reputation and trend monitoring: Businesses can use Google Alerts to track their market reputation, identify industry trends, and monitor competitor activities
- Alert management: Users can easily edit, delete, or add new alerts as their information needs evolve.
